I waited for the 4th of July to do this since it’s our Independence Day and Lieutenant Michael Murphy died for our freedom.

This time I did it strict. And no pressure on me. I wasn’t trying to PR (personal record or beat my previous time). I was just looking for a good workout to celebrate our freedoms.

My time was 45:52.  I wore a vest, but jogged the mile runs for about 11 minute miles.  The pull ups were slower, but overall not bad.

If you’re a CrossFitter, then you know every workout (almost) is for time.  Try doing one not for time some time.  It’s a whole other world…
